We had the rarest of turnover occasions this past weekend when San Diego turned the ball over continuously, finished an unthinkable -3, while playing on the road and yet still won. The very first time this season this has happened. One other -3 team has won this year, but they were at home (Tampa Bay in week 4 "beat" Detroit on that very iffy call in the end zone that erased a Lions touchdown in the games final minutes. Bottom line: Go -3 and you never win. Go -3 on the road and it is impossible. Yet the Chargers did it in Washington on Sunday.

Week 12 Turnover margins for winning teams:
Atl +2, Den E, Tenn +3, Stl +1, Cin E, Car E, SD -3, Chi E, Min +3, KC +3, Jax +1, Mia E, Sea -1, Phil +4, NO E, Ind +1

Week 12 totals: 8-2-6
Season Totals 107-30-39 78%

Records for teams that finish:

+5 = 8-0 100%
+4 = 12-0 100%
+3 = 15-2 88%
+2 = 27-8 77%
+1 = 45-20 69%

What is the result for teams with 100 yard rushers? Week 12? 8-3. But the 3 that lost, all lost to teams that had 100 yard rushers, too.

Week 12 100 yard rushers
Atl W, StL W, Cin W, Balt L, SD W, KC W, Sea W, NYG L, Phi W, GB L, Ind W

Week 12 record for teams with 100 yard rushers: 8-3
Season total: 76-16 83%
